Genetic Engineering and Phenotype Hunting
The journey of a premium THCA flower begins with the seed. Breeders are now focusing on specific lineages that favor the production of acidic cannabinoids.
Crossing Traditional Strains
By crossing high-potency cannabis strains with stable industrial hemp, breeders can create "hemp versions" of classic favorites. This allows for the same flavor profiles and bag appeal of famous dispensary strains but within a federally legal framework.
The Search for the "Unicorn" Phenotype
Growers often plant hundreds of seeds from the same strain to find the one plant that has the perfect balance of yield, scent, and THCA content. This "phenotype hunting" is how the world's most famous and sought-after hemp strains are discovered.
Advanced Cultivation Technologies
The days of growing high-end hemp in an open field are largely over. The modern standard is highly controlled indoor or light-deprivation greenhouse environments.
LED Lighting and Spectrum Control
Modern LED systems allow growers to manipulate the light spectrum at different stages of the plant's life. By mimicking specific seasons or times of day, they can "stress" the plant into producing more resin and trichomes, leading to higher THCA levels and more intense aromas.
Automated Nutrient Delivery
Hydroponic and aeroponic systems provide nutrients directly to the roots with surgical precision. This results in faster growth cycles and a cleaner final product, as there is no risk of the plant absorbing heavy metals or contaminants from the soil.
The Shift Toward "Minor" Cannabinoids
While THCA is the current star, the future will likely see a move toward "full-spectrum" breeding.
CBG, CBC, and Beyond
Researchers are finding that minor cannabinoids like CBG (cannabigerol) and CBC (cannabichromene) have their own unique benefits. Future "super-strains" will likely be bred to have high levels of THCA alongside these minor compounds to provide a more complex and effective entourage effect.
